Real estate development company LKP Ventures is undertaking its first senior living project via a partnership Civitas Senior Living that will result in an assisted living and memory care community in Roanoke, TX, called Harvest Senior Living.

“We hope this will be the first senior living community of many,” Narayan Patel of LKP Ventures said in a statement. Both companies are located in the Dallas / Fort Worth area.

Groundbreaking on the 67,000-square-foot community, which will include 67 assisted living and 16 memory care apartments, is expected to occur in the spring.

“Harvest Senior Living represents a continuation of our efforts to provide our signature high degree of hospitality in new ways,” Patel said.

Wayne Powell, founder and CEO of senior living property management and consulting company Civitas, said the decision for the two companies to partner on the project was an easy one.

“We are known for our passionate approach to senior living. LKP Ventures is passionate about providing outstanding hospitality,” he said. “It was a simple transition for them and a natural partnership for both companies.”

Also involved in the project are Arrive Architects and interior design firm Senior By Design.
